''By No Fault Of Their Own V2: A Novel'' is a book written by Miss Telfer in 1873. It is the second volume of a two-part novel that tells the story of a young woman named Grace who is forced to leave her home and family due to a scandal. The book follows Grace as she navigates the challenges of living in a new city and trying to rebuild her life.The novel is set in the Victorian era and explores themes such as class, gender roles, and social expectations. It also touches on issues such as poverty, addiction, and the struggles faced by women in a patriarchal society.Throughout the book, Grace encounters a variety of characters, including wealthy socialites, working-class women, and members of the criminal underworld.
